基于叠前扩展弹性阻抗的波形指示反演技术在西湖凹陷C油田深层薄互层储层刻画中的应用
Application of waveform indication inversion technique based on pre-stack extended elastic impedance in deep thin interlayer reservoir characterization in C oilfield,Xihu Sag
摘要
Abstract
Fine characterization of reservoirs is meaningful for the efficient development of oil and gas fields.Due to the low resolution of seismic data and the superposition of longitudinal wave impedance of sandstone and mudstone,conventional reservoir prediction methods are difficult to achieve accurate prediction and fine characterization of sand bodies.Based on pre-stack extended elastic impedance,the waveform indication inversion technique greatly improves the accuracy and precision of characterizing thin interbedded reser-voirs.Firstly,the correlation between lithology and elastic properties of different rotation angles is analyzed by logging petrophysics,the best fitting angle is obtained,and the extended elastic impedance curve reflec-ting lithology is obtained.Then,using CRP seismic trace data,intercept and gradient attribute volumes are calculated,and the extended elastic impedance reflection coefficient volume is obtained based on the best fitting angle.Finally,based on the expansion of the elastic impedance reflection coefficient volume,high-resolution reservoir prediction results were obtained using waveform indication inversion method.The appli-cation results of C oilfield in Xihu Sag show that the reservoir inversion results not only retain the trend of thick sandstone,but also greatly improve the prediction ability of thin interlayer reservoir and mudstone in-terlayer.The inversion results have a high coincidence rate with sandstone,and the prediction coincidence rate of sand body above 10 m and 5 m in the target layer is 90%and 80%respectively.It has been con-firmed that this technology solves the problem of sandstone shale impedance overlap and low resolution in predicting thin interbedded reservoirs,greatly improving the accuracy and precision of thin-layer inver-sion,and has a broad application prospect.关键词
